|  |  |  | 
|---|
|  |  |  | </NutRadio> | 
|---|
|  |  |  | </NutRadioGroup> | 
|---|
|  |  |  | </NutFormItem> | 
|---|
|  |  |  | <SelectPayTypeFormItem v-model="form.lifePayType"></SelectPayTypeFormItem> | 
|---|
|  |  |  | <SelectPayTypeFormItem | 
|---|
|  |  |  | v-model="form.lifePayType" | 
|---|
|  |  |  | :showWeixinPay="showWeixinPay" | 
|---|
|  |  |  | :showAliPay="showAliPay" | 
|---|
|  |  |  | ></SelectPayTypeFormItem> | 
|---|
|  |  |  | <div class="common-content"> | 
|---|
|  |  |  | <nut-button class="recharge-button" type="primary" @click="handleSubmit"> | 
|---|
|  |  |  | <div class="recharge-button-inner"> | 
|---|
|  |  |  | 
|---|
|  |  |  | <div class="recharge-button-text">立即充值</div> | 
|---|
|  |  |  | </div> | 
|---|
|  |  |  | </nut-button> | 
|---|
|  |  |  | <RechargeTipsView :tips="tips"> | 
|---|
|  |  |  | <RechargeTipsView :lifePayOrderType="LifeRechargeConstants.LifePayOrderTypeEnum.燃气订单"> | 
|---|
|  |  |  | <template #tips-top> | 
|---|
|  |  |  | 同一电费账户在充值期间切勿在多平台重复充值,下单前请仔细阅读下方须知内容。若接到陌生来电,切勿轻信!!! | 
|---|
|  |  |  | </template> | 
|---|
|  |  |  | 
|---|
|  |  |  | import { useGetRate, useGetGasParValue, useSetUserAccountBySelect } from '../../hooks'; | 
|---|
|  |  |  | import { useGasBillRechargeContext, GasUserAccountExtraProperties } from './context'; | 
|---|
|  |  |  | import { FormValidator, initLifePayType } from '../../utils'; | 
|---|
|  |  |  | import { CustomerServiceTips } from '../../constants'; | 
|---|
|  |  |  | import AccountAddCard from '../../components/Card/AccountAddCard.vue'; | 
|---|
|  |  |  | import AccountCard from '../../components/Card/AccountCard.vue'; | 
|---|
|  |  |  | import RechargeTipsView from '../../components/RechargeTipsView/RechargeTipsView.vue'; | 
|---|
|  |  |  | 
|---|
|  |  |  | }); | 
|---|
|  |  |  | } | 
|---|
|  |  |  |  | 
|---|
|  |  |  | const tips = [ | 
|---|
|  |  |  | '平台提供慢充服务,订单提交后,燃气将于0 - 72 小时内到账,若未能按时到账,系统将自动发起退款。', | 
|---|
|  |  |  | '目前平台仅支持中国燃气和北京燃气充值服务。', | 
|---|
|  |  |  | '中国燃气充值户号必须在“壹品慧”APP燃气缴费界面查询到账户信息,户号为11开头或者5开头的10位数字。', | 
|---|
|  |  |  | '北京燃气不支持欠费充值,仅支持智能表的户号,户号是9开头11位的账户进行充值。', | 
|---|
|  |  |  | '充值期间,若同一账户的充值款未到账,请勿在其他平台重复充值,因上述操作导致的资金损失,由用户自行承担。', | 
|---|
|  |  |  | '如接到陌生来电,对方以缴费或误操作等理由要求处理款项,务必立即拉黑,谨防诈骗。', | 
|---|
|  |  |  | '下单时,请您务必准确填写完整的省市及户号信息。充值完成后,发票由运营商提供,您可登录网上营业厅下载对应的电子发票。', | 
|---|
|  |  |  | CustomerServiceTips, | 
|---|
|  |  |  | ]; | 
|---|
|  |  |  |  | 
|---|
|  |  |  | const confirmDialogVisible = ref(false); | 
|---|
|  |  |  |  | 
|---|
|  |  |  | function recharge() { | 
|---|
|  |  |  | 
|---|
|  |  |  | } | 
|---|
|  |  |  |  | 
|---|
|  |  |  | const { state, invokeAliPay, invokeWeixinPay } = useSelectPayType({ | 
|---|
|  |  |  | openId: toRef(props, 'openId'), | 
|---|
|  |  |  | getOpenId: props.getOpenId, | 
|---|
|  |  |  | isInWeChat: toRef(props, 'isInWeChat'), | 
|---|
|  |  |  | isH5: toRef(props, 'isH5'), | 
|---|
|  |  |  | appId: toRef(props, 'appId'), | 
|---|
|  |  |  | 
|---|
|  |  |  | userId: blLifeRecharge.accountModel.userId, | 
|---|
|  |  |  | channelId: blLifeRecharge.accountModel.channlesNum, | 
|---|
|  |  |  | productData: { | 
|---|
|  |  |  | parValue: props.isDev ? 0.1 : form.parValue, | 
|---|
|  |  |  | parValue: form.parValue, | 
|---|
|  |  |  | gasOrgType: form.gasOrgType, | 
|---|
|  |  |  | gasAccount: form.gasAccount, | 
|---|
|  |  |  | province: form.areaList?.[0] ?? '', | 
|---|